I'm Greg Scott Kirk (Tek).
I founded Paragon9, LLC in 2007 and have been running it for nearly 20 years from Phoenix, AZ. I finished my last degree the same year, because that's what building from constraint looks like. We're a boutique Microsoft Partner that modernizes legacy .NET applications, migrates businesses to Azure, and integrates AI into the systems companies actually run on.
The philosophy behind the work is called Radical Reconstruction. The premise: when a system fails, whether it's a codebase, a business, or a body, the right response is never restoration. It's reconstruction. You rebuild from what survived. You discard what was weak. You design for the failure mode you just experienced.
That framework isn't theoretical. It was built from 20 years of running a production business, two major motorcycle accidents requiring surgical reconstruction, and the kind of personal loss that forces you to find out what actually holds.
